Culinary offer: The pinnacle of Neapolitan style
The centerpiece of the offer at Pizzeria Vorano is undoubtedly their Neapolitan pizzas. They are prepared with great attention to detail, which is reflected in both the taste and texture. The dough, which is the basis of every good pizza, is light, airy and has a characteristic high, fluffy edge, which is both soft and crispy. This is achieved by long-term fermentation and baking in a specialized electric oven certified for baking Neapolitan pizzas, which reaches extremely high temperatures. This process allows the pizza to be baked in a very short time, which preserves the juiciness of the ingredients and the authenticity of the taste.
The menu is carefully composed and offers a balance between classic flavors and more daring combinations. The menu features pizzas prepared with top-quality, often certified ingredients, such as San Marzano pellati (PDO), Grana Padano cheese (PDO) and San Daniele prosciutto (PDO). Guests can choose from several versions of the classic Margherita, which shows respect for tradition, while more richly topped pizzas are also available, such as Bresaola or Tartufata. The latter is particularly commendable in that the aroma of truffles is balanced and does not dominate the other flavors, which is a common pitfall in pizzas of this type. Another interesting feature of the menu is the preservation of the connection with the location, as the restaurant was once famous for its fish dishes. This tradition is reflected in the offer of three pizzas with seafood ingredients, such as pizza with sea bass, salmon and shrimp or classic seafood pizza, which is a unique blend of tradition and modernity.
Special feature: Scissors instead of a knife
One of the most recognizable and often commented features of Pizzeria Vorano is the fact that pizzas are served with scissors instead of a classic knife. This seemingly small detail is not only a cute idea, but also has a practical meaning. It allows you to easily and precisely cut the pizza without crushing the fluffy edge or spreading the filling all over the plate. It is both a tribute to the authentic way of enjoying pizza in some parts of Italy and a humorous element that contributes to a unique culinary experience .
Pleasant ambiance and idyllic location
The location is one of the biggest assets of the Vorano pizzeria. It is located in a renovated log cabin right next to Lake Braslov, which offers guests a wonderful view and a sense of peace. The spacious outdoor terrace is especially popular in the warmer months, as it allows dining in the embrace of nature, and is also equipped with shade and fans for hot summer days. The interior is beautifully decorated and modern, and in winter an open fireplace provides coziness. This pleasant atmosphere is ideal for a relaxed lunch with friends or family as well as a romantic dinner for two. In addition to pizzas, they also offer good coffee and ice cream, which also invites those who just want a short stop and enjoy the view. Visitors also have access to a large parking lot, which is a practical advantage.

What could be better?
Despite its many advantages, Vorano also has a few limitations that potential visitors should take into account. The most important one is definitely the limited opening hours. The pizzeria is only open from Thursday to Sunday, which means that a visit during the week (Monday to Wednesday) is not possible. This requires some planning and checking the schedule before visiting.
Another point worth mentioning stems from the very nature of their offering. The focus on Neapolitan pizza is their greatest strength, but it can also be a limitation for groups with different dietary preferences. For those who want pasta, risotto or meat dishes, Vorano is not the right choice. In addition to pizza, they also offer salads and desserts, but the menu is mostly specialized. Some critics have also pointed out that the center of the dough on some pizzas is extremely thin, and the filling is so rich and juicy that it almost has to be eaten with a spoon, which may not suit everyone who expects a more solid base. Nevertheless, most reviews emphasize that the ratio of ingredients is well thought out and the flavors are nicely balanced.
